There are already a number of gameplay vids up on Youtube(one is over 1hour long)....no doubt they'll be removed soon, but from what I saw....graphics, physics and animations are considerably better. Some of the FX are inferior to COH1 like explosions on ground etc which now seem to look a lot more like those in DOW2. Gameplay has a long way to go and at the moment looks rather disappointing compared to COH. Lines of sight are too short, infantry  weapons have no damage output until units are at very short range...suppression doesn't appear much in game,,,and everything seems to move slower even in summer maps...
AI looks appallingly bad...much like vanilla COH there is no weapons/Tanks re-crewing, AT gun spam which drive past enemy tanks and into enemy bases....ignoring FOW etc

Given that there are 3 months to go till release I'm hoping to see major changes by that time
